Anfengshan Reservoir Solar Power Generation
Location: Anhui, China Capacity: 150 MW Built by China Three Gorges, this 150 MW project spreads across nearly 800 acres of water. Each year it generates about 150,000 MWh, enough to power 94,000 households. While Baku certainly is trying to craft a luxe and grand image of itself, and the city has gained a reputation as the most expensive capital in the Caucasus region, Azerbaijan and its capital are generally quite affordable to visit. At an average cost of €30-110 per person per day, it doesn't have. .
